Maple Walnut Ice Cream Recipe

  Canadian Dessert

Ingredients:
  • 1 cup pure maple syrup
  • 3 egg yolks
  • 2 cups light cream
  • 3/4 cup coarsely chopped walnuts
  • 1 tbsp. maple liqueur or dash of maple extract(optional)

Directions:
In deep heavy saucepan, bring maple syrup to boil and cook over medium-high heat, without stirring, until syrup reaches soft-ball stage (234F on candy thermometer), about 10 minutes.

In large bowl and using electric mixer, beat egg yolks; gradually pour in hot syrup, beating constantly at medium speed. Increase speed to high and beat for 5 to 10 minutes longer or until mixture is cool and thickened.

Blend in cream, walnuts and maple liqueur (if using). Cover and regrigerate until thoroughly chilled. Freeze in ice-cream maker following manufacturer's instructions.

Makes about 4 cups. Cooking pure maple syrup to soft-ball stage concentrates its woodsy rich flavour.
